Reebok manufacturing facilities are located in various countries worldwide. The company has a global production network that ensures their shoes are made with precision and adherence to their quality standards. Reebok shoes are primarily manufactured in China, Vietnam, and Indonesia. These countries have established themselves as major players in the footwear industry due to their skilled workforce and cost-effectiveness.

1. Why are Reebok shoes made in China, Vietnam, and Indonesia?
Reebok, like many other global brands, chooses to manufacture their shoes in countries like China, Vietnam, and Indonesia due to several factors. These countries offer competitive labor costs, skilled workforces, and well-established manufacturing infrastructure. This allows Reebok to produce high-quality shoes at a reasonable price, making them accessible to a wide range of consumers.

2. Are all Reebok shoes made in these countries?
While the majority of Reebok shoes are manufactured in China, Vietnam, and Indonesia, the company also has production facilities in other countries as well. Reebok aims to utilize various manufacturing locations to optimize production capacity and meet global demands effectively.

3. Are Reebok shoes made with ethical practices?
Reebok is committed to ensuring that their shoes are made with ethical practices. The company has implemented strict guidelines and standards to ensure the well-being of workers and the environment. They conduct regular audits and inspections in their manufacturing facilities to maintain compliance with labor and environmental regulations.

4. Can I trace the origin of my Reebok shoes?
Reebok provides transparency regarding their supply chain, allowing customers to trace the origin of their shoes. The company’s website provides information about their manufacturing facilities and the countries they operate in.

5. Are Reebok shoes made with sustainable materials?
Reebok has taken steps towards sustainability by incorporating eco-friendly materials into their shoe production. They have introduced initiatives such as using recycled polyester and sustainable leather alternatives. Reebok aims to reduce their environmental footprint and create a more sustainable future.
